Biopiracy
The practice of commercially exploiting natural resources or indigenous knowledge of a culture or country without fair compensation to its people or origins.
Environmental Devastation
Severe and often irreversible damage to the natural environment as a result of human activity or natural disasters, leading to loss of ecosystems and biodiversity.
Biocolonialism
The control or patenting of biological resources and indigenous knowledge by foreign entities or corporations, leading to exploitation and genetic theft from indigenous and local communities.
Sustainable Development
Development that meets the needs of the present without compromising the ability of future generations to meet their own needs, emphasizing environmental, economic, and social sustainability.
